Abstract

Recently, several encryption algorithms have been proposed, which are applied to MPEG-2 video streams. These algorithms try to optimize the encryption process and improve encryption speed by exploiting the spatial and temporal properties of video retrieval and display process. As a new branch of encryption, transparent scrambling has its own merits and special prospects. A new transparent scrambling algorithm proposed in this paper performs an arbitrarily degraded view of decoded picture by encrypting in DCT domain. This technique is applicable to the broadcast systems such as DVB/ATSC, which use MPEG-2 as compression standard.
